Abstract
A feeder device for feeding elastomer yarns in knitting machines has a housing split into two parts, on which bearing and drive rollers are rotatably supported, spaced apart from and parallel to one another. The housing encloses an internal chamber that accommodates gears for driving at least one of the bearing and drive rollers. The gears transmit force from a drive wheel, which is secured to a shaft protruding from the housing, to at least one bearing and drive roller. The bearing and drive rollers are supported via ball bearings, which are retained by corresponding bearing seats provided in the housing. The bearing seats are recessed in the respective integrally formed housing parts, which are preferably made by injection molding. The dividing line at which the housing parts border on one another extends through all the bearing seats, so that the ball bearings are retained between the housing parts. Securing the housing parts to one another fixes the ball bearings as well, simultaneously.
